Niger said Wednesday that the United States will shortly submit a proposal for its soldiers to "disengage" from the West African country after the military regime in Niamey said it was withdrawing from a 2012 cooperation agreement with Washington.

Nigeriens, yesterday, welcomed the lifting of sanctions by the Economic Community of West African States (ECOWAS) following the July 26, 2023, ouster of President Mohamed Bazoum by the military.

The military juntas in Mali, Niger Republic and Burkina Faso who forcefully ousted democratically elected Presidents have announced their immediate withdrawal from the Economic Community of West African States (ECOWAS).

Son of ousted President of Niger Republic, Mohammed Bazoum, has been released by a military tribunal yesterday after spending more than five months in detention. He was placed under house arrest since the July 26, 2023 coup that toppled President Bazoum.

President Emmanuel Macron on Sunday announced that France would withdraw its ambassador from Niger, followed by the French military contingent in the coming months, a move welcomed by Niger's military leaders as a "step towards sovereignty".
